Analysis of Cybersecurity Compensation in the UK Civil Service

Introduction

In light of increasing cyber threats and the evolving landscape of digital security, senior officials within the UK’s civil service have proposed that cybersecurity professionals should earn salaries exceeding that of the Prime Minister. This recommendation underscores the critical need for top-tier talent in government roles to effectively combat cyber threats. This report delves into the implications of this proposal, examining the security, economic, and strategic factors at play.

Current Cybersecurity Landscape

The cybersecurity landscape is marked by a surge in sophisticated attacks from various actors, including nation-states, organized crime groups, and hacktivists. The UK has faced numerous high-profile incidents, such as the WannaCry ransomware attack in 2017, which affected the National Health Service (NHS) and highlighted vulnerabilities in public sector cybersecurity. As cyber threats continue to evolve, the demand for skilled cybersecurity professionals has never been greater.

Salary Comparisons and Talent Acquisition

Currently, the Prime Minister of the UK earns approximately £164,000 annually. In contrast, cybersecurity experts with specialized skills and experience can command salaries that reflect the high stakes of their work. The proposal to offer salaries above this threshold aims to attract and retain top talent in a competitive market where private sector companies often offer more lucrative compensation packages.

  • Market Demand: The global cybersecurity workforce gap is estimated to be around 3.5 million positions, indicating a significant demand for skilled professionals.
  • Private Sector Competition: Companies like Google and Microsoft offer salaries that can exceed £200,000 for senior cybersecurity roles, making it challenging for the public sector to compete.

Security Implications

Investing in high-caliber cybersecurity talent is not merely a financial decision; it is a strategic imperative. The implications of inadequate cybersecurity can be severe, including:

  • National Security Risks: Cyberattacks can compromise sensitive government data, disrupt critical infrastructure, and undermine public trust in government institutions.
  • Economic Consequences: Cyber incidents can lead to significant financial losses, both directly through theft and indirectly through reputational damage and loss of consumer confidence.

Economic Considerations

While the proposal for higher salaries may seem costly, the long-term economic benefits of robust cybersecurity measures can outweigh initial expenditures. A well-protected digital infrastructure can enhance economic stability and growth by:

  • Reducing Incident Costs: The average cost of a data breach in the UK is estimated at £3.86 million, highlighting the financial impact of inadequate cybersecurity.
  • Encouraging Investment: A secure digital environment fosters confidence among investors and businesses, promoting economic development.
